President Trump Requests To Appeal Hush Money Conviction

The goal of the appeal is to erase the verdict that made Trump the first person with a criminal record to win the office.

President Trump has requested to appeal his hush money conviction. Trump’s attorneys filed the notice Wednesday, asking New York state’s mid-level appeals court to overturn his conviction last May on 34 counts of falsifying business records. New Hotel Coming To Myrtle Beach Area

The new Hilton Grand Vacations Hotel is expected to have 228 rooms.

A new oceanfront hotel is coming to the Myrtle Beach area. The city council passed the second and final reading of an ordinance to create the 23rd Avenue Planned Unit Development. Hannah-Pamplico High School Names New Principal

Jordan Ward will take over on July 1 as a replacement of the retiring Carol Hill.

Florence County District 2 has named the new principal of a school. Jordan Ward is a veteran educator who is set to take on the role of principal at Hannah-Pamplico High School. He holds a Bachelor’s Degree in Secondary Social Studies from Francis Marion University. Florence Officials Seek Assistance In Identifying Theft Suspects

The incident took place on January 19 at CWS Waste on West Leggs Circle.

Florence police are asking the public for assistance in a vehicle theft investigation. The incident took place on January 19 at CWS Waste on West Leggs Circle. Starbucks Plans To Remove 30% Of Menu Options

The goal in simplifying its offerings is to reduce wait times and improve its customer experience.

Starbucks has been making changes under new CEO Brian Niccol’s leadership. One of the most significant changes involves the coffee chain’s menu. Starbucks plans to eliminate a significant number of options in the coming months. The total will make a roughly 30% reduction in both beverages and food.
